Where Did Bryce Harper Play College Baseball?

Published in Baseball Player History 1 min read

Bryce Harper played college baseball at the College of Southern Nevada.

Bryce Harper's Collegiate Baseball Journey

Known for being one of the most highly anticipated draft prospects in recent history, Bryce Harper made an unconventional move by leaving Las Vegas High School after his sophomore year. This decision allowed him to enroll early at the College of Southern Nevada, where he continued to hone his exceptional baseball skills.

During his time at the College of Southern Nevada, Harper demonstrated his "five-tool player" capabilities, excelling in all aspects of the game. His outstanding performance in 2010 culminated in him winning the prestigious Golden Spikes Award, an honor bestowed upon the best amateur baseball player in the United States. This achievement highlighted his readiness for professional baseball, leading to his selection as the first overall pick in the 2010 MLB Draft.
